8mm) Package MAX9765/MAX9766/MAX9767 The MAX9765/MAX9766/MAX9767 family combines speaker, headphone, and microphone amplifiers, all in a small thin QFN package.
The MAX9765 is targeted at stereo speaker playback applications and includes a stereo bridge-tied load (BTL) speaker amp, stereo headphone amp, single-ended output mic amp, input MUX, and I 2C control.
The MAX9766 is targeted at mono speaker playback applications and includes a mono BTL speaker amp, stereo headphone amp, differential output mic amp, input MUX, and I2C control.
The MAX9767 is targeted at applications that do not require a headphone amp and includes a stereo BTL speaker amp, differential output mic amp, and parallel control.
These devices operate from a single 2.
7V to 5.
5V supply.
A high 95dB PSRR allows these devices to operate from noisy supplies without additional power conditioning.
An ultra-low 0.
003% THD+N ensures clean, low distortion amplification of the audio signal.
Patented click-and-pop suppression eliminates audible transients on power and shutdown cycles.
In speaker mode, the amplifiers can deliver up to 750mW of continuous average power into a 4Ω load.
In headphone mode, the amplifier can deliver up to 65mW of continuous average power into a 16Ω load.
The gain of the amplifiers is externally set, allowing maximum flexibility in optimizing output levels for a given load.
